Customer Question

I have septic field. The pipe from house to the tank gets blocked with waxy substance a couple times per year and water from the pipe backs up and seeps into basement where stack pipe goes thru wall to tank. I realize it is a blockage in a curve of the pipe. How can it be fixed/cleared so it doesn't happen again. Only two people in the house . Septic tank and field are way oversized and tank was cleaned a year ago . The field and tank are fine .

Welcome to JA! If the blockage is occurring in a curve in the poor that is not proper or a sag in the line , then the proper fix odd to dig down and replace the pipe or improper fitting. If this is a nuisance clog that just never quite gets cleared, you should have your main line hydro jetted to scrub clean the inside of the pipe.

Where and what would I buy to do this myself

Picture
Expert:  Jerry replied 259 days and 18 hours ago.

Tool rental companies are becoming more and more aware of these machines. Traditionally they have been just available from plumbing companies, but you can ask your local tool rental company that you want to rent a hydro jetter instead of a drain snake. If they don't have one, they should be able to bring one in from another branch if they are a national company, such as United Rental.

If you want to actually buy this machine, they are fairly expensive if you are not using it on a regular basis. The brand we use is Spartan. You should expect to pay over 1500 for a small machine.
